Description

Glencairn House is a beautifully presented four bedroom detached villa set in around 3.5 acres of its own land. Located in the stunning scenic area between the villages of Morar and Arisaig and situated around 1 mile from the famous Camusdarach Beach, Glencairn House offers a rare opportunity for picturesque Highland living.

The property is designed to take full advantage of the beautiful views with accommodation over two levels. The accommodation begins with useful entrance vestibule leading through into farmhouse style dining kitchen. The kitchen is spacious and well equipped, featuring a range of wall and floor mounted cabinetry and ample worktop space.

A welcoming family room is located off, a bright space with dual aspects flooding the room in natural light, wood-burning stove, and sliding doors leading into the gardens. Across the hallway there is an impressive sitting room with vaulted ceiling and patio doors allowing access out to an elevated patio area. The patio provides an ideal setting for alfresco dining and entertaining surrounded by the rolling Highland countryside.

There are two bedrooms on the ground floor, one with shower ensuite currently in use as a gym/study. Upstairs are another two double bedrooms, the principal with shower ensuite and ceiling height sliding doors leading out to an elevated balcony offering a peaceful retreat to enjoy the spectacular views.

The primary gardens are mainly laid to lawn and are well maintained. A large paddock is included in the sale with fantastic potential. There are a range of additional storage outbuildings and space for parking multiple vehicles.

Additional land can be made available by further negotiation.

The Purchaser will require the consent of the Seller as the proprietor of the neighbouring land before erecting any further buildings on the 3.5 acres or any subdivision of the property. Such consent will not be unreasonably withheld provided such further development or sub division does not prejudice the Seller's interest in the neighbouring land.

Location

Morar is a picturesque village located on the west coast of Scotland, in the Lochaber region of the Scottish Highlands. Located just off the A830, Glencairn House nestles between rolling hills and the sea towards the end of the scenic Road to the Isles, 37 miles west of Fort William. It is conveniently positioned just 4 miles from the fishing port of Mallaig, which provides ferry services to Skye and the Small Isles, and 4 miles from Arisaig, where daily boat trips can be taken to the Small Isles of Rhum, Eigg, and Muck. Access to Glencairn House is gained from the B8008 via a shared private track, ensuring both ease of access and privacy.

The area surrounding Glencairn House is renowned for its outdoor pursuits, including fishing, walking, sailing, and golf, making it a popular destination for nature lovers and adventure seekers. The nearby village of Morar offers essential services such as a primary school, a garage, and rail links to Fort William, while additional facilities are available in Mallaig and Arisaig.
